School Readiness In Action
Practice make perfect!
Learning to walk in a line, quietly, and independently, while navigating the hallways and cafeteria at CHES is just one of the many ways we practice school readiness!
Your turn!
Taking turns with a peer is a skill that requires patience, sharing and cooperation, which are also foundations for relationship building.
Pre-writing skills
Holding a writing tool and moving it fluently are the beginning skills needed for letter and number writing.

What is the Judy Center and Who Do We Serve?
The Judy Center Early Learning Hub provides resources to help parents and caregivers prepare their children for success in school and life. We serve children and their families living in the Church Hill Elementary School zone from birth through age five. We also serve children who reside anywhere in Queen Anne's County IF they have an IEP/IFSP.
We provide home learning kits, playgroups, home-visits, field trips, parent/caregiver support and food assistance. All of these services are FREE!
In addition, we can connect families to other services such as adult education classes, childcare support, healthcare services and much more.
